I have to bite my tongue when I see what some people do for safety gear and seats, simply because it "looks" good or is the cheapest route. I've barrel rolled and due to good tight harness, cage, restraints, seat, etc. I was racing the next day in my other car. Wish everyone could see the car that Ken Etter crashed at Fontana (or even the Facebook pic of Paula's car) and recognize that even in a high 10 sec stocker the impact "can" be pretty dramatic (traumatic). Not trying for the moral high ground here, I've made lots of runs with open face, stock seats, etc. but age and experience (are there better tutors?) has taught me that a pound of regret is easily avoided with just an ounce of caution.
